Students who wish to pursue the M.Ed course at Ganga Institute of Education have to meet the set eligibility criteria. The M.Ed in this institute is for two years and students who have completed their graduation or equivalent are eligible. The table below gives the selection criteria in detail:
Course | Eligibility Criteria |
|---|---|
M.Ed | BA-B.Ed, BSc-B.Ed, B.El.Ed, B.Ed examination from any recognised University, with at least 50% aggregate, or any other equivalent examination recognised by MD University, Rohtak. (Relaxation is applicable for students of Haryana only) |

The batch capacity for B.Ed programme at the Ganga Institute of Education is 200. The total number of seats is allotted to the B.Ed course by the institute and the affiliated university. The students competing for these seats are offered admission during the counselling process conducted by the Maharshi Dayanand University, Rohtak.

The B.Ed course at the Ganga Institute of Education is for two years. Candidates interested to study B.Ed here should anticipate expenditure agaist the opted course. The Ganga Institute of Education course fee ranges from INR 24,000 – INR 1 Lakh. The payment is to be paid at a regular interval as and when asked by the institute. The fee information mentioned is based on the information available on the official website, which can be periodically updated. Thus, it is recommended that students confirm the latest fee amounts officially before admission.
